- The distance between Kotzebue/ Ralph Wien, Ak, Usa and Booneville, Ms, Usa is approximately 5,814 km or 3,613 mi.
- To reach Kotzebue/ Ralph Wien, Ak in this distance one would set out from Booneville, Ms bearing 331.5° or NN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Kotzebue/ Ralph Wien, Ak bearing 268.9° or W .
- Kotzebue/ Ralph Wien, Ak has a boreal subarctic climate with no dry season (Dfc) whereas Booneville, Ms has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
- The mean annual temperature is 21.3 °C (38.3°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 9.2 °C (16.6°F) more in Kotzebue/ Ralph Wien, Ak.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to subcont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1195.4 mm (47.1 in) less which is equivalent to 1195.4 l/m² (29.34 US gal/ft²) or 11,954,000 l/ha (1,277,962 US gal/ac) less. About 1/6 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 32.1° lower in Kotzebue/ Ralph Wien, Ak than in Booneville, Ms.
